      <title>Grainy tissue in mouth?</title>
      <description>My Dad is post-radiation and chemo for squamous cell carcinoma of the neck w/single lymph node involvement. He is now experiencing grainy tissue w/appears to be coming from the inside of his throat and mouth. Has anyone ever experienced this before? He is 10 weeks post-treatment and completely miserable and unable to eat. He refuses the peg tube placement. He is also coughing up what seems to be pieces of tissue from his throat. I would appreciate any help.&amp;nbsp;</description>
